The surname Franconeri is of Italian origin, with the root "Franco" referring to the Franks, a Germanic tribe that played a significant role in the history of Europe. The suffix "-eri" is a common Italian patronymic suffix, indicating "son of" or "descendant of." Therefore, Franconeri can be loosely translated to "son of the Frank."
It is believed that the surname Franconeri originated in the Lombardy region of northern Italy, where the Franks had a strong presence during the Middle Ages. The name may have been given to individuals who had ancestral ties to the Frankish tribe or who exhibited characteristics associated with the Franks, such as bravery, strength, or leadership.
Unsurprisingly, Italy has the highest incidence of the surname Franconeri, with a total of 504 individuals bearing this last name. The surname is most prevalent in the Lombardy region, particularly in cities such as Milan, Bergamo, and Brescia. In Argentina, the surname Franconeri is less common compared to Italy, with a total of 94 individuals carrying this last name. Many Argentinians of Italian descent may have adopted the surname Franconeri or married into families with this surname, leading to its presence in the country.
The United States is home to a smaller number of Franconeris, with a total of 72 individuals bearing this surname. The Franconeri family may have immigrated to the United States in search of new opportunities and a better life, contributing to the spread of the surname in the country.
Aside from Italy, Argentina, and the United States, the surname Franconeri can also be found in countries such as France, Brazil, Switzerland, the Netherlands, Sweden, Uruguay, Belgium, Scotland, Australia, Spain, England, Canada, the Dominican Republic, Ireland, and Monaco.
